This bill amends existing provisions related to students and trainees in the funeral service profession in South Dakota. It updates Section 36-19-12.1 to include the establishment of qualifications, supervision requirements, duration, and other criteria for trainees and traineeships. Additionally, it amends Section 36-19-14 to allow trainees to embalm bodies and practice embalming under the supervision of a licensed funeral director. A new section is introduced to clarify that full-time students enrolled in accredited funeral service programs can engage in supervised activities as part of their coursework, provided they do not misrepresent themselves as licensed funeral directors.
Furthermore, the bill amends Section 36-19-21 to outline the requirements for obtaining a funeral service license, including age, application submission, fee payment, educational qualifications, completion of a supervised traineeship, passing a national board examination, and maintaining a clean professional record. These changes aim to enhance the training and regulation of individuals entering the funeral service profession, ensuring that they meet established standards while also providing clarity on the roles of students and trainees.
